Purpose of the role:
Supervise work activities of housekeeping assistants to ensure clean and orderly resident rooms, public area and stairways. Assign duties, inspect work, and investigate complaints regarding housekeeping service and equipment and take corrective action and to implement high standard of cleanliness and thus enhance the look and enjoyment of the environment for residents and their families as well as minimising contamination and cross infection within Bartra Healthcare facilities.
Role and responsibilities:
- Responsible for the management and supervision of cleaning staff
- Ensuring all designated areas are thoroughly cleaned as per cleaning schedules and checklists
- Ensuring all equipment is used and stored as necessary
- Ensuring regular checks of equipment and reporting any deficiencies
- Completing rosters and track holiday leave ensuring adequate staffing levels at all times
- Responsible for stock ordering and monthly stock take
- Carrying out frequent checks during the course of the shift that all areas are being cleaned correctly and efficiently
- Complying with the Health and Safety Regulations and Fire Policy. Report hazards to Management
- Following company or client policy in dealing with customer comments or complaints
- Ensuring that clothing, including footwear, and personal hygiene of the housekeeping staff is of the highest standards at all times
- Adherence to strict site guidelines and procedures and infection control practices
- Participation and provision of staff training to improve standard of performance of the housekeeping department.
- Suggesting areas of improvement and taking any corrective action, as required
